Tinubu tells Ministers he will not tolerate underpeformance at inaugural FEC meeting
Written by Joey Shekwonuzhibo on August 29, 2023
President Bola Tinubu is charging his cabinet members to work hard and be committed to creating a buoyant economy that will serve every Nigerian.
The President said this yesterday during his opening remarks at the inaugural Federal Executive Council, FEC meeting at the State House.
He called on FEC members including ministers to work hard, saying that the expectations of Nigerians are very high and under-performance would not be tolerated.
The President also restates his government‘s policy agenda which include reforming the economy to deliver sustainable and inclusive growth, and strengthen national security for peace and prosperity.
Some of the ministers who briefed the press, including the Finance Minister, Wole Edun, pledged to their best to deliver on the government’s mandate.
